Free usage under Pixabay matters, however so does understanding the license properly


One of the most important useful information for anyone finding Chill Your Music is that tracks on Pixabay are openly significant as totally free for use under the Pixabay Content License. Pixabay's own license summary states users might use material totally free, do not have to attribute the author, and might modify or adapt the material into new works. At the same time, Pixabay likewise notes clear restrictions, consisting of that users can not simply rearrange the content on a standalone basis and can not utilize trademarked material in prohibited commercial methods. That implies the music can be highly helpful, but the license still should have to be read and respected.


That point deserves making because individuals typically search for terms like chill your music free music, chill your music stock music, and even chill your music creative commons. The precise public framing here is Pixabay license usage, not a generic assumption that every "totally free" track works without conditions. Still, for developers, the takeaway is very positive: Chill Your Music is publicly readily available in a way that makes it genuinely accessible for video, social, discussion, and content workflows, specifically for individuals who need usable royalty totally free music without a complex barrier to entry.
